Output 3c3b8ae654d619100d4fb73c5268f94258a1f9a302d8ffc6bda1bf732678be28:0

value
1125836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 969d3c4d85dba2263077ceba851b252375b2a1e1 OP_EQUAL
address
MMdXx85VPduMedX8gpRxJAXQnMaHmvwGW6
transaction
3c3b8ae654d619100d4fb73c5268f94258a1f9a302d8ffc6bda1bf732678be28
spent
true